In 2012 Ofcom set the 2nd Class stamp price cap at 55p which would increase in line with the Consumer Prices Index (CPI) so today that means the cap is set at 60.65p. The price of a first class stamp is 85p for a standard letter (24cm long, 16.5cm wide, 5mm thick, up to 100g) and £1.29 for a large letter (35.3cm long, 25cm wide, 2.5cm thick, up to 100g) How much is a second class stamp?
